Don't I Know You From Somewhere?

I'm spending the week at the CBC Building in downtown Toronto this week, working on a radio pilot. The building itself is at the same time open and airy (the central atrium) as well as a rabbit's warren of cubicles and darkly lit hallways.

Myself, my co-writer/host Helaine Becker, and Peter Brown (our producer and mastermind behind CBC's hit comedy summer show, "The Irrelevant Show") have been hammering out scripts, booking guests, and generally assaulting people on the street for interviews.